How Long Does Frozen Fish Last?

One of the biggest advantages of keeping quality fish in the freezer is knowing dinner is always within reach.

But how long does frozen fish actually last?

When stored correctly at -18°C or below, frozen fish can maintain excellent quality for many months.

Keeping fish well sealed helps prevent freezer burn and protects its texture and flavour.

Once thawed, it’s best to cook it within one to two days.


The easiest way to thaw fish

Place it in the refrigerator overnight.

Need it sooner?

Keep it sealed and thaw it under cold running water.

Avoid thawing fish on the kitchen counter.


Quick dinner idea

Season hake with paprika, garlic, lemon juice and olive oil.

Bake until flaky.

Serve with rice and a crisp green salad.
